Biography
Antonio J Jiménez holds a degree and a PhD in Biological Sciences (1993) from the University of Málaga. He has been Professor of Cell Biology since 1996. His predoctoral research (1988-1993) focused on the study of two encephalic glands, the pineal organ and the subcommissural organ. He undertook a post-doctoral stay at the University of Oviedo (1993-94) The direction of Dr. José Manuel García Fernández, carrying out studies on retinal degeneration processes.
Research Interest
Etiology of congenital hydrocephalus and the search for therapies for its treatment.
